not a hp blog but petition to stop perpetuating paddywhackery in fandom portrayals of Seamus Finnegan as if it’s fun when i am so very tired and the book/film characterisation of him, overseen by an english writer, as being overly fond of alcohol and blowing things up from the age of 11, was already a whole postcolonial mess like jk rowling is terrible we all know it by now so let’s not let her away with yet another example of her being lowkey awful it’s so fucking annoying the first book is literally set before the good friday agreement, are you honestly trying to tell me that an irish child in a british school in ‘95, regardless of whether they’re in the wizarding world or not, is going to be so gung ho about wanting to blow things up in that setting, like the troubles weren’t a thing and he wouldn’t be aware of the resulting anti-irish sentiment in britain at the time? like honestly? it’s so dumb jesus christ
